[TYPO3-german] config.no_cache beim "set" immer true? - Typo3 6.2

Steffen Düsel steffen.duesel at gmail.com
Thu Jul 17 20:32:55 CEST 2014


Quote: Philipp Gampe (pgampe) wrote on Thu, 17 July 2014 18:52
----------------------------------------------------
> Hi Steffen,
> 
> Steffen Düsel wrote:
> 
> > kann es sein, dass es einen Bug beim "set" von "config.no_cache" gibt?
> > Egal wie ich diesen setze er ist immer "True"?.
> > 
> > Beispiele:
> > config.no_cache = 0
> > config.no_cache = 1
> 
> Wenn du gleichzeitig im Backend eingeloggt bist, kann es sein (je nach 
> UserTS), dass automatisch no_cache gesetzt ist.
> 
> Wie testest du dies?
> 
> p.s.: AFAIK wurde in der Ecke in 6.x nichts geändert.
> 
> Grüße
> -- 
> Philipp Gampe  PGP-Key 0AD96065  TYPO3 UG Bonn/Köln
> Documentation  Active contributor TYPO3 CMS
> TYPO3 .... inspiring people to share!
----------------------------------------------------
config.no_cache war auf Ebene 1 als PageTS gesetzt (Was ich jetzt entfernt habe). 
Das Admin-Panel war zwar im UserTS aktiviert. Aber getestet wurde mit einem anderen Browser, nicht als Admin eingeloggt.
Nachdem no_cache einen "string" Parameter erwartet kann es doch sein das dieser immer als "true" interpretiert wird.
Folgendes ist ja auch nicht "false" sondern "true" ;) 
if("false"){
	echo "true";
}else{
	echo "false";
}
Und 0 wird vielleicht  zu  false übersetzt?!? Nachdem die Funktion einen String Parameter erwartet.
Die Funktion wird ja für gewöhnlich nur genutzt um den Cache zu deaktivieren;) Danke!



More information about the TYPO3-german mailing list